Description: Balos (Gramvoussa) beach, on the northwest of Crete island, although remote and difficult to reach is one of the most famous and spectacular beaches of the island and the whole Greece. It is located at the northwest of the island, in Hania Prefecture *HOW TO GET THERE* Two ways you can go there: You can drive until Kasteli (Kissamos) and then take a boat and go all the way around the cape. This way you can also visit the tiny island on the left part of the picture, where you can visit a Venetian Castle and a shipwreck. The other way is to drive until the next village (Kalyviani) after Kasteli and there ask which way to Balos. You take a difficult dirt road and after 8 km you reach the end of the road.
